It seems to me that the C86ACCP with terminal blocks should be the only version needed. Getting a cable into a control cabinet in a secure and liquid tight manner is no simple feat with a preinstalled connector (If by chance you would like to do so, look into Icotek glands). Also it's impossible to make the installation look neat if you are using a predetermined length of cable. As a matter of fact, I'd as soon buy a Clearpath cable with no connector on the control panel end. Just flying leads would be fine. Let me use a simple CGB to retain the cable and I'll rout it in the most efficient manner and then cut to length and terminate.

Thanks for your comments and I can apprecite your reasoning.
The reason that all cables are terminated on both ends is so that every cable can be fully tested for continuity and for the correct termination. Conducting these tests at the end of the manufacuring process means that the customer does have to chase wiring problems that were caused by the manufacturer. With flying leads on one end, the cable test would be more labor intensive and time consuming. In addition, many customers will use the cable as is and find the termination convenient.
If anyone needs parts numbers for crimp tools, connectors, terminals, or extraction tools, you can find a master list in a chart on page 169 of the ClearPath User Manual:

Customers are talking...and Teknic/Centroid are listening. In response to customer requests, Teknic plans to offer 20' cable lengths in the not too distant future (TBD). Teknic is not a custom cable house and currently offers a short cable length (10') and a long cable length (55') to get customers up and running quickly, realizing that everyone wants a specific cable length for their own machine. Our high volume OEM customers have cable houses make specific length cables based on the specific machine model so for the majority of our customer base, this approach works.
